[S] Hebrews 5:14 --
13For everyone who partakes only of milk is not accustomed to the word of righteousness, for he is an infant. 14But solid food is for the mature, who because of practice have their senses trained to discern good and evil.
[O] The age restrictions for purchasing certain items like alcohol assumes that older or mature person can better discern good vs. bad and thus will not abuse these items. In our spiritual walk, there is a similar marturity level where we have attained a sense of discernment and based on this passage, that comes from those able to take the word of righteousness -- deeper understanding of His Word. One of key aspects of this is that we must all have the desire to grow out of our infancy into the mature ways of living. But many of us are content with our infancy happily enjoying the milk we're fed.
